Stepping out in Croydon again

31 August 2010

 

Q-Park has welcomed back the pedestrian bridge to its Surrey Street car park in Croydon, south London. The bridge allows Q-Park customers to access retailers in Croydon’s shopping area, such as the central shopping centre and Allders department store.

The original bridge was demolished in 2008, along with a disused building abutting Surrey Street market.
